2. Push-model strategy of digital marketing becomes more important (Programmatic, marketing automation)

Search, an e-commerce marketplace, youtube, and OTA are search-oriented channels. It’s a kind of pull-model strategy of digital marketing because consumers are positive to research information and find products they are interested in. So we need to deploy content marketing, pricing, and product strategy for the purpose to convert more clicks and sales from existing needs from search.

However, the cons of the pull-model strategy of digital marketing are due to its pros. Consumers are looking for referral information or already decided on which brand to pay for. So in a way, they’re aware they need something, rather than get inspired and educated by brand messages. Thus, they would compare reviews and more care about pricing.

On the other hand, the push-model strategy of digital marketing can reach and communicate with your target audience positively. Before AI applied to digital marketing, it was as if you throw a stone to catch fish in the sea. Thanks to AI, you can execute your pull-model strategy at the right moment and right place for the right person. For example through Wechat connected with a CRM/CDP, we can reach Louis and communicate with him personalized ad messages through Tencent’s marketing platform – Programmatic buy. Or AI enables them to feed a message via SMS, App notification, instant messenger, or email channel to Louis with exclusive airport lounge special offers when he’s sucking in Tokyo airport due to flight delay. 3. Assign responsibility between your teams and the AI chatbot

We need to understand when end consumers need a human being staff to help. When we browse a website popping up a window in front of us, we might leave messages asking some standard questions like service and pricing to know more about the brand, AI chatbot is fully qualified to fulfill this responsibility, and end consumers feel good because AI robots can reply immediately. When we are looking for a promotional discount on a brand, we ask brand’s WeChat chatbot and AI chatbot immediately feeds us the coupon code, that’s perfect because of the real-time response.

However, when duplicate payments happened via Alipay and we feel worried or pissed off, the AI chatbot can’t resolve this only by replying to answers, because end consumers need an explanation and resolution with a positive and calm tone and voice. AI chatbot’s only approach would cause complaints and a bad user experience.

Thus as business owners, we need to assign what scope of questions the AI chatbot handles, and what scope of questions the sales team and CS team staff should take over. 

4. A/B Testing Is A Must With AI Efficiency

Marketing sense and intuition are lovely and I often love saying “this is my sense from years of experience”. But in fact, this is not a convincing method nowadays when AI is sitting with us.

For example, cost per action and cost per click are two bidding approaches in digital marketing channels, such as SEM, social media, display, etc. Although many platforms still purchase inventory by impression and optimize CPA or CPC etc for advertisers, it’s a significant direction for AI to optimize campaigns for you based on clicks or conversion.

Normally CPA is lower than the actual CPA from the CPC model because it tells AI the ads only reach that audience who are ready to buy. Meanwhile, due to this purpose, web traffic from the CPA model is less than CPC.

However, from my experience, I don’t suggest implementing this perception. I persist and suggest implementing A/B testing with the help of AI, for the purpose to see which actual CPA is lower. If the result is similar, I’ll prefer CPC because sustainable online traffic is one of the key metrics in digital marketing success.

5. Map 1st party data with 2nd and 3rd party to keep updating lookalike prospect list

As an e-commerce store owner, you definitely hope to continue growing my customer in CRM and keep the retention rate stable. As a Vlogger, you do hope more audience would like my video content, as well as my fans, do now. Thanks to AI data mapping super capacity, reaching the right audience is not a problem anymore

Take Facebook for an example, we could connect the Facebook business manager with the salesforce marketing cloud – CRM. Through PII data fed by CRM, the Facebook AI robot can help advertisers to map 1st party data with 2nd party data in the FB database, for the purpose to create a lookalike list. These lookalike audience profiles and interests are similar to our existing customers and fans. Leveraging your existing customer profile to map the same profiles on the market is a key ROI-driven strategy to grow market share and explore new markets
